Population By Race and Ethnicity in Lancaster County, SC in 2014

Updated on January 29, 2024.

Based on the US Census Vintage data estimates, in 2014, the 83,499 population of Lancaster County, South Carolina comprised of 4,081 people who identified as Hispanic (4.89%), and 79,418 people who identified as Non-Hispanic (95.11%).

Race: The White Alone population was the largest racial group in Lancaster County, South Carolina with a population of 62,239 (74.54%); Black or African American Alone population was the second largest racial group with a population of 18,977 (22.73%); and Two Or More Races was the third largest racial group with a population of 1,119 (1.34%).

Ethnicity: The White Alone - Non Hispanic population was the largest ethnic group in Lancaster County, South Carolina in 2014, with a population of 58,727 (70.33%); the second largest ethnic group was Black or African American Alone - Non Hispanic with a population of 18,657 (22.34%); and the third largest ethnic group was White Alone - Hispanic with a population of 3,512 (4.21%).

Population By Race in Lancaster , SC in 2014
Race Population Percentage
Black or African American Alone 18,977 22.73%
White Alone 62,239 74.54%
American Indian and Alaska Native Alone 287 0.34%
Asian Alone 833 1%
Native Hawaiian And Pacific Islander Alone 44 0.05%
Two Or More Races 1,119 1.34%
